Company overview
The Pennsylvania State Police, founded in 1905 and headquartered in Hershey, Pennsylvania, is a state government law enforcement agency providing public safety services throughout Pennsylvania. The organization operates the Pennsylvania State Police Academy for training officers and offers various public safety programs. With multiple locations across the state, the agency provides law enforcement, emergency response, criminal investigation, and traffic safety services while maintaining partnerships with other government entities to ensure public security.
